When you are looking at wood fireplaces, the final cost depends on several moving parts. Choosing between a pre-fabricated insert and a custom masonry build is the biggest factor. You also have to think about venting requirements, the type of chimney lining needed, and the finish materials like stone or brick veneer. If your home needs structural modifications to meet current safety codes, that will add to the labor hours. We look at your specific setup to provide a clear path forward. When researching top-rated inserts, prioritize models that offer EPA certification for efficiency and low emissions. These inserts are engineered to burn fuel more completely, which means you spend less time cutting wood and more time enjoying the warmth. Consider these options if you want a cleaner burn and better heat control. Look for features like variable-speed blowers that push heat into the room and heavy-duty steel construction that holds up well over many years of consistent use.

EPA-certified wood-burning inserts are generally the most efficient. They are designed for cleaner, more complete combustion, meaning more heat from less wood. The pros can help you select a unit that's optimally suited for your Indianapolis home's heating requirements.

A wood-burning fireplace can effectively heat a room or provide substantial supplemental heat to a portion of your home. It's excellent for creating a warm zone. For full-house heating in Indianapolis, it often works best as a complement to your existing central heating system.
